Enhanced Security and Surveillance: State employment often involves the management and protection of critical infrastructure, such as government buildings, transportation systems, and public spaces. Computer vision technology utilizes advanced algorithms and high-resolution cameras to provide real-time monitoring and surveillance. It can automatically detect and track suspicious activities, unauthorized access, and potential threats. By implementing computer vision systems, states can significantly enhance security measures, ensuring the safety of both employees and citizens. 2. Efficient Administrative Processes: The administrative tasks involved in state employment can be overwhelming and time-consuming. Computer vision helps streamline these processes by automating tedious and repetitive tasks. For instance, optical character recognition (OCR) technology can read and digitize documents, eliminating the need for manual data entry. This not only saves time but also reduces errors and increases efficiency. Additionally, computer vision algorithms can perform image analysis and data visualization, enabling state officials to make informed decisions based on accurate and real-time information. 3. Improved Resource Allocation: Computer vision has the potential to optimize resource allocation in state employment. For instance, in sectors like transportation and public works, computer vision can monitor infrastructure conditions, such as road quality and maintenance needs. By identifying areas that require attention, states can prioritize their resources, ensuring optimal maintenance and reducing costs in the long run.
